Contents:
Feeling less alone -- The 411 on surviving the first month -- Living on empty : coping with your feelings and getting support in the first years -- Navigating the legal system : wills, estates, and the probate court -- The widow's guide to solo parenting -- Friends and family : the good, bad, and ugly -- Facing finances without fear -- Widow in the workplace -- The best advice I never got : things widows know -- Your game plan.
Abstract:
Focusing on the first five years of widowhood, a guide for women on how to manage the loss of a life partner shares advice on everything from estates and medical bills to single parenthood and navigating social situations. --Publsiher's description.

"An inspiring, accessible, and empowering guide for how to navigate the unique stresses and challenges of widowhood and create a hopeful future,"--Amazon.com.
